First win in the Capitanes history

By Mexico City Capitanes Staff /November 5, 2021

SOUTHAVEN, MS. November 5, 2021 – The Mexico City Capitanes won their first history win, defeating the Memphis Hustle 95-90 on Friday night.

After finishing the first quarter losing (22-19), Capitanes took the lead, and they would not give up for the remainder of the game, reaching a charge of 2 points in the second quarter (20-22) and a tie in the third quarter (25-25) to win the game for 5 points with a final score 90-95.

Leading the way for Capitanes was forward Alfonzo Mckinnie, who finished the night with 20 points. He also led the team with 16 rebounds in 40 minutes.

Justin Reyes also had significant defensive participation, finishing with 13 points, three rebounds, one assist, and two steals in 25 minutes in the contest.

Capitanes and Memphis Hustle retake the court Sunday afternoon, November 7, at 2:00 p.m. CT at Landers Center.
